.VRT File Extension

.VRT File Extension

Virtual World

Developer Superscape
Popularity

Average rating 4.1 / 5. Vote count: 19

Category Web Files
Format .VRT
Cross Platform Update Soon

What is an VRT file?

The .VRT file extension is associated with Virtual World technology, often used to define and manage virtual environments. These files serve as crucial components in various virtual simulation software and applications.

They encapsulate data and instructions that define the layout, behavior, and interaction within a virtual space, making them integral to creating immersive digital experiences.

More Information.

The initial purpose of the .VRT file format was to streamline the process of creating and managing virtual environments.

During the late 20th and early 21st centuries, as virtual reality and simulation technologies gained traction, there was a growing demand for a file format that could encapsulate complex virtual world data.

The .VRT file format was introduced to address this need by providing a structured method for storing information about virtual objects, their properties, and their interactions.

Over the years, the .VRT file format has evolved alongside advancements in virtual reality technology. It has been used in various applications, from video games to training simulations, to manage the rich, interactive experiences that modern users expect.

Its role has expanded to support increasingly complex virtual environments, incorporating more detailed and dynamic elements.

Origin Of This File.

The .VRT file extension’s origin can be traced back to the early development of virtual reality and simulation technologies.

It was designed to facilitate the creation and management of virtual environments by providing a standardized way to encode information related to virtual objects, scenes, and interactions.

Although the exact timeline and creator of the .VRT file format are not well-documented, its development was driven by the need for more sophisticated tools to manage virtual worlds, especially in gaming, training simulations, and 3D modeling.

File Structure Technical Specification.

The structure of a .VRT file is designed to be both flexible and comprehensive, enabling it to store a wide range of data related to virtual environments. The file format typically includes the following components:

  1. Header Section: Contains metadata about the file, including version information, author details, and timestamps.
  2. Object Definitions: Describes the various objects within the virtual environment, including their attributes, positions, and relationships. This section often uses a hierarchical structure to represent complex object interactions.
  3. Behavioral Scripts: Includes instructions for how objects within the virtual world should behave. This may involve scripts or code snippets that define interactions, animations, and responses to user actions.
  4. Environment Settings: Specifies the overall characteristics of the virtual environment, such as lighting, textures, and environmental effects. This section ensures that the virtual world is rendered consistently across different platforms.
  5. Data References: Provides links to external resources such as textures, models, and audio files that are used within the virtual environment. This allows the .VRT file to reference additional data without embedding it directly.

Technically, .VRT files are often based on XML (eXtensible Markup Language) or JSON (JavaScript Object Notation) formats, which are known for their readability and ease of parsing.

This structure allows for both human-readable and machine-readable data, making it easier to create, modify, and interpret virtual environments.

How to Convert the File?

Converting .VRT files to other formats can be necessary for compatibility with different software or for integration into other systems.

The process typically involves using specialized tools or software that can read and write .VRT files. Here are some common methods for converting .VRT files:

  1. Using Conversion Software: Some virtual reality development tools and 3D modeling applications include built-in options to export .VRT files to other formats, such as .FBX, .OBJ, or .GLTF. Check the documentation for the specific tool you are using to find the appropriate export options.
  2. Online Conversion Tools: There are various online platforms and services that offer file conversion capabilities. These tools often support a range of formats and can convert .VRT files to formats like .XML or .JSON, which can be useful for different applications.
  3. Custom Scripts or Utilities: For more advanced users, writing custom scripts or using utilities designed for file conversion can provide more control over the conversion process. This approach may require knowledge of programming and the specific data structures used in .VRT files.

Advantages And Disadvantages.

Advantages:

  1. Standardization: The .VRT file format provides a standardized method for defining virtual environments, making it easier to share and collaborate on virtual world projects.
  2. Flexibility: Its structure supports a wide range of virtual environment components, from simple objects to complex interactions, allowing for diverse applications.
  3. Interoperability: Many virtual reality and simulation platforms support the .VRT file format, ensuring that files can be used across different software and systems.
  4. Extensibility: The format can be extended to include new features and capabilities as virtual reality technology evolves, ensuring its relevance in future applications.

Disadvantages:

  1. Complexity: The richness of the .VRT file format can make it complex to manage and modify, particularly for users who are not familiar with virtual environment design.
  2. Performance Overheads: Large or highly detailed .VRT files may introduce performance issues, such as slower loading times or increased memory usage, depending on the application’s capabilities.
  3. Proprietary Variants: Some virtual reality platforms may use proprietary extensions or variations of the .VRT file format, potentially limiting compatibility with other systems.

How to Open VRT?

Open In Windows

  • Virtual Reality Software: Many virtual reality development platforms, such as Unity or Unreal Engine, support .VRT files. You can open .VRT files directly within these applications.
  • 3D Modeling Tools: Some 3D modeling tools and simulation software may also support .VRT files. Check the software’s documentation for compatibility details.

Open In Linux

  • Virtual Reality Software: Open-source or cross-platform virtual reality tools that support .VRT files may be available for Linux. Examples include Blender and other 3D modeling software.
  • Custom Utilities: Users can also utilize custom scripts or tools designed for Linux to handle .VRT files.

Open In MAC

  • Virtual Reality Software: Similar to Windows, virtual reality development platforms like Unity and Unreal Engine are available for macOS and can open .VRT files.
  • 3D Modeling Tools: macOS-compatible 3D modeling applications may also support .VRT files. Verify compatibility with the specific software you are using.

Open In Android

Open In IOS

Open in Others

Verified by allfileinfo.com